1. What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files placed on your device when you visit a website. They store information about your browsing activity, helping websites remember your preferences and improve your overall experience.

3. Types of Cookies We Use
Essential Cookies: Necessary for core site features like navigation and security.
Analytics Cookies: Help us analyze site traffic and usage patterns (e.g., Google Analytics).
Functionality Cookies: Enhance your experience by remembering settings or preferences.
Third-Party Cookies: May be used by services embedded in our website, like maps or videos.
